This is true of many anime.Hakura wrote:Trigun starts as a comedy anime....but it certainly doens't end up that way...
Rayearth certainly has a darker ending than you would have expected given the sugary nature of the start.
Fushigi Yugi is very funny in the first few eps, but by the end of Season 1, you can't believe it's the same show.
I'll be an Angel is the last show you'd EVER think would get serious by the end... and yet, I was floored by the power of the last episodes.
